Understanding Roofing Materials for Utah’s Climate
Utah’s diverse climate demands roofing materials that can withstand everything from scorching summer heat to heavy winter snowfall. Let’s break down the options that work best for our unique environment:
Asphalt Shingles
Asphalt shingles remain the most popular choice for Utah homes, and for good reason:
- Affordable initial investment
- Decent lifespan of 15-30 years
- Available in various colors and styles
- Good performance in both hot and cold weather

Metal Roofing
Metal roofing has seen a surge in popularity across Utah in recent years:
- Exceptional longevity (40-70 years)
- Superior snow shedding capabilities
- Energy efficient in summer months
- Resistant to fire, mildew, and insects
- Available in multiple styles including standing seam and metal shingles

Tile and Slate
For premium homes, particularly in southern Utah’s warmer regions:
- Unmatched longevity (50-100+ years)
- Exceptional thermal properties
- Classic, timeless appearance
- Available in concrete or clay options

Wood Shakes and Shingles
For homes seeking a natural, rustic appeal:
- Unique aesthetic quality
- Good insulation properties
- Can last 25-40 years with proper maintenance
- Works well in mountain settings

Utah Roofing Costs Across by County
Roofing costs vary significantly across Utah’s diverse regions. Here’s a county-by-county breakdown to help you budget appropriately:
Salt Lake County
- Average asphalt shingle roof (2,000 sq ft): $7,500-$12,000
- Metal roofing: $14,000-$22,000
- Tile: $18,000-$30,000
Salt Lake County tends to have competitive pricing due to the concentration of roofing contractors, but also higher labor costs than rural areas.
Utah County
- Average asphalt shingle roof (2,000 sq ft): $7,000-$11,500
- Metal roofing: $13,500-$21,000
- Tile: $17,500-$28,000
Slightly lower labor costs make Utah County an affordable option while still maintaining quality standards.
Davis and Weber Counties
- Average asphalt shingle roof (2,000 sq ft): $7,200-$11,800
- Metal roofing: $13,800-$21,500
- Tile: $18,000-$29,000
Northern counties experience harsher winters, sometimes justifying additional weatherproofing features.
Washington County
- Average asphalt shingle roof (2,000 sq ft): $7,500-$12,500
- Metal roofing: $14,500-$23,000
- Tile: $18,500-$32,000
The extreme heat in St. George and surrounding areas often necessitates specialized materials and installation techniques.
Summit and Wasatch Counties
- Average asphalt shingle roof (2,000 sq ft): $8,500-$14,000
- Metal roofing: $16,000-$25,000
- Tile: $22,000-$35,000
Mountain homes often require premium materials to withstand heavy snow loads and extreme temperature fluctuations.
Rural Counties
- Average asphalt shingle roof (2,000 sq ft): $6,800-$11,000
- Metal roofing: $13,000-$20,000
- Tile: $17,000-$27,000
Lower labor costs in rural areas can provide savings, but transportation costs for materials may offset some of these benefits.

Seasonal Roofing Tips for Utah Homeowners
Spring Roofing (March-May)
Spring is prime time for roof inspections after winter’s harsh conditions:
- Schedule a professional inspection to identify winter damage
- Clean gutters and downspouts of debris
- Look for missing or damaged shingles from winter storms
- Address small issues before they become major problems

Summer Roofing (June-August)
Summer provides ideal conditions for most roofing projects:
- Perfect weather for new installations
- Optimal temperature for proper shingle sealing
- Busiest season for contractors – book early!
- Consider heat-reflective materials to improve energy efficiency

Fall Roofing (September-November)
Fall is the second-best season for roofing work:
- Comfortable working temperatures
- Critical time to prepare for winter
- Less rain than spring means fewer weather delays
- Important to complete before first snowfall

Winter Roofing (December-February)
While not ideal for major projects, some roofing work can still happen:
- Emergency repairs remain possible
- Lower demand may mean better scheduling availability
- Some materials (particularly metal) install fine in cold
- Serious leaks should never wait for warmer weather

Choosing the Right Roofing Contractor
Finding a trustworthy roofing contractor is critical to your project’s success. Here’s what to look for:
Local Experience Matters
Utah’s unique climate creates roofing challenges that contractors from other regions might not understand. Freedom Roofing Utah has worked across the state’s diverse climate zones, from the red rock desert to high mountain valleys. This local expertise translates to roofs that truly perform in your specific microclimate.
Proper Licensing and Insurance
Always verify:
- Current Utah contractor license
- General liability insurance
- Workers’ compensation coverage
- Bonding for larger projects

Written Warranties
A quality roofing job should come with solid warranty protection:
- Manufacturer’s warranty on materials
- Workmanship warranty on installation
- Clear documentation of what’s covered and for how long
